Investors can reallocate capital, hedge positions, or take profits quickly when unexpected market movements occur.During the first-quarter 2026 earnings call, Roivant's management highlighted ongoing progress across its pipeline, with a focus on advancing key clinical programs. The company reported an EPS of -$0.38, reflecting continued investment in research and development rather than revenue generation, as the firm remains in a pre-commercialization stage. Executives emphasized operational discipline, noting that expenditures were largely allocated to late-stage trials and strategic partnerships that could drive future value.
Management discussed the potential for upcoming data readouts from several therapeutic candidates, particularly in rare diseases and immunology, which they believe represent significant opportunities. They noted that recent operational milestones, including successful enrollment in certain trials and positive interim safety reviews, have kept development timelines on track. Additionally, the team highlighted efforts to streamline operations and manage cash reserves efficiently, with a focus on reaching key value-inflection points without diluting shareholder value.
While no specific revenue was reported, commentary suggested that the company is building toward potential regulatory submissions and commercialization readiness. Executives expressed cautious optimism about the pipeline's prospects, reiterating that near-term results may continue to reflect high R&D spending, but that the long-term strategy remains centered on creating transformative medicines. Market watchers will look for further updates on trial outcomes and partnership developments in the coming months.

Forward Guidance
During the recent earnings call, Roivant’s management provided a measured outlook for the coming quarters, emphasizing continued investment in its late-stage pipeline while maintaining cost discipline. With the Q1 2026 net loss of $0.38 per share, executives noted they anticipate operating expenses to remain elevated as key clinical programs advance toward regulatory milestones. The company expects to provide specific revenue guidance once its lead assets, particularly in immunology and neurology, generate clearer commercial or data-driven catalysts.
While no formal numerical guidance was issued for the full year, management indicated they anticipate a narrower loss in subsequent quarters as certain development-stage costs moderate. They highlighted the potential for partnership or licensing opportunities to supplement the balance sheet, though they cautioned that such deals remain subject to market conditions. Roivant’s leadership also reiterated a focus on operational efficiency, suggesting that near-term spending would be calibrated to preserve cash runway into potential value-inflection events.
Overall, the forward-looking commentary struck a cautious but determined tone, with management expecting key trial readouts in the second half of the year to shape the company’s trajectory. Investors are advised to monitor upcoming data releases for clearer signs of top-line growth.
